If you look at the scoring formula that Ash provided, rushing to a win is the best way to get a high score. However, rushing in of itself won't do it. Your total score is divided by the number of cards played, so even minimal scoring in each category in a 10 card game is geometrically greater then moderate scores in a 20 card game. High scores require doing some damage, hording some resources, and hitting 60 asap. It more a matter of luck then skill in many aspects. Granted though, once you get the cards you gotta be sure to play them strategically with 2-3 turns into the future in mind! Higher scores can happen more frequently then luck alone would allow.

Apparently all the scores are added up and divided by the number of cards played. I'm also guessing that each point of damage is 1000 points, so going for a quick 25 kill with 4 cards played would be something like 500000/4 = 125000. Also, normal mode is the higher level one. The original one was easy mode.
I believe they are changing the scoring formula. Ash has said scores were not intended to get so high. The culprit is the way damage scores are calculated. If anyone has gotten a score over 50k you know what i mean. Take a look at the damage scores relative to everything else.
